About
Groupdesk builds the booking and payment layer for group travel and licenses it to tour operators, airlines and hotels under their own brand. Co-founder Alex Handa was running it when Janice Sousa, who had led business development at Merit Travel and sales at EF Educational Tours, joined as co-founder and CEO in July 2019. A month later she took the TravelTechTO stage and put the case plainly: the team had run tour operators and wholesale divisions themselves, kept hitting the same registration problem, and reckoned their former companies would have scaled faster had it been solved. Sousa has since moved on — she is a sales coach at Deloitte — and the product remains on the market.
Backers
No funding round confirmed against a primary announcement; BetaKit reported in July 2019 that the company was raising.

What does Groupdesk do?
It provides white-label software for booking and managing group travel — promotions, registrations, traveller communications and payments — for tour operators, airlines and hotels.
Who runs Groupdesk?
Alex Handa co-founded it; Janice Sousa joined as co-founder and CEO in July 2019 and has since moved on. Current leadership is not confirmed by a primary source.
What did Groupdesk say at TechTO?
On TravelTechTO's August 2019 panel Sousa argued the information gap between travel suppliers and travellers had closed, which changes what an intermediary is for: booking is as easy as it has ever been, but the choice is overwhelming, so curation is the job.
